The cockerel In roundabout setting With gold medal during the 2012 London Olympics With knitwear. The Dorking Cockerel is a sculpture on Deepdene roundabout in Dorking, Surrey, England. It depicts a male Dorking chicken, which were historically an important part of the town's economy. The 3-metre (10 ft) tall cockerel was sculpted by Peter ...

Westhumble / w ɛ s t ˈ h ʌ m b əl / is a village in south east England, approximately 2 km (1.2 mi) north of Dorking, Surrey.The village is not part of a civil parish, however the majority of the settlement is in the ecclesiastical Parish of Mickleham.
